As you may have noticed Habbox has been unable to offer premium services for several months. This has been due to changes in UK legislation which has affected us. We have been in discussion with our solicitors and UK premium services regulator Phonepayplus but having been unable to reach an agreement and as a result we have had to remove our phone payment services.
You can still donate or purchase VIP via Paypal and we are currently working on a solution for the Christmas charity sale. Any thoughts or comments please post in Habbox Feedback.

The problem would still exist for us even with Ross' website. The problem is with the regulators, before it was free for us as we were under a limit for the amount we generate via SMS and Phone payments. However now the regulators have removed that limit so regardless of how much you earn you still need to pay for fees.

Not possible. A business needs to be wholly and exclusively set up for charitable purposes. Habbox donating profits once a month does not a charity make.
The Charity Act 2011 pretty much covers what a charity is, and none of the purposes of Habbox makes it a charity, as it doesn't seek to advance, improve or prevent anything. It's solely to benefit a load of teenagers as a place to chat, nothing exceptional or life changing.
